Five years ago today I was on the phone long distance with a former nyc firefighter/paramedic I was dating. I'd had a nightmare that I was at a funeral and I could hear my dead grandmother's voice wailing in ukrainian. I woke up at around 7:40 shaken, called him. I made him late for work. He worked in lower Manhattan near the trade centre. As we were talking, I could hear sirens start up in the background. We thought maybe there was an accident on the Midtown Bridge. Then he got the page, asking him to come down to help. Down he went, but he missed being crushed like the first respondents because he was late. He believes my dead grandmother saved him. He feels tremendous guilt as he lost many of his comrades that day.

I lit vigil candles for days... for survivors.

Looking at the footage again, I can't believe I was naive enough to think there would be any.
